Endoscopy Team Lead | Theatre | Full Time | Permanent | Methley Park - LS26\n\nWe have an exciting opportunity for an experienced Theatre Practitioner who has previous experience with Endoscopy who is looking for their next step in their career as a team lead. This is a full time (37.5hrs per week) permanent position based at Methley Park in LS26. \n\nSpire Methley Park Hospital situated in Methley in South Leeds, has recently completed a 7.6 million refurbishment, which included a new theatre equipped with cutting-edge technology enabling us to carry out complex surgery across a variety of clinical specialties.

At Spire Methley Park Hospital caring for our patients is at the heart of what we do. We provide expert medical care in our modern, well-equipped hospital for all of our patients.\n\nDuties and responsibilities\n\nLead the Endoscopy Service against Spire key performance indicators, ensuring the efficient running of the department.\nTo provide exemplary planned care for patients while managing a team.\nTo ensure the team deliver effective patient care by providing clinical and managerial leadership. \nTo maximise on Endoscopy opportunities across the hospital through capturing inbound enquiries and converting them to a booking, thus driving revenue to hit AOP target and fill capacity.\nTo identify opportunities and deliver business growth, including competitor and price analysis.\nMaintain and develop quality standards and improvement throughout the department.\nEnsure all audits/reviews of the departments and their performance are undertaken and implement action plans in response to findings.\nSeek and employ innovative methods of improving service delivery in line with the 5 CQC Key Lines of Enquiry (KLOE); always aiming to achieve Good and Outstanding.Who we're looking for\n\nRegistered Nurse or Operating Department Practitioner with current NMC/HCPC registration, no restrictions or conditions to practice.\nEndoscopy Experience Required\nPrevious experience within a Theatre Environment \nHigh standard of clinical practice\nCompetent across a range of clinical skills supported by professional competence and knowledge\nAble to use evidence based practice to provide high standards of care.\nKnowledge of appropriate standards and external bodies, such as the Care Quality Commission\nExperience of working in teams and with minimum supervision.\nPrevious leadership experience would be an advantage; however we offer award winning training and CPD.\nAbility to manage complex cases.\nPrevious experience of managing clinical audits - desirable \n\nBenefits\n\nWe offer employees a competitive salary as well as a comprehensive benefits package which includes but is not limited to:\n\n35 days annual leave inclusive of bank holidays\nEmployer and employee contributory pension with flexible retirement options\nSpire for you' reward platform - discount and cashback for over 1000 retailers\nFree Bupa wellness screening\nPrivate medical insurance\nLife assurance \nFree onsite parkingOur Values\n\nWe are extremely proud of our heritage in private healthcare and of our values as an organisation:\n\nDriving clinical excellence\nDoing the right thing\nCaring is our passion\nKeeping it simple\nDelivering on our promises\nSucceeding and celebrating together\nOur people are our difference; it's their dedication, warmth and pursuit of excellence that sets Spire Healthcare apart.For us, it's more than just treating patients; it's about looking after people\n\nWe commit to our employees well-being through work life balance, on-going development, support and reward.\n\nSpire Healthcare is a leading independent hospital group in the United Kingdom and the largest in terms of revenue.

From 39 hospitals and 8 clinics across England, Wales and Scotland, Spire Healthcare provides diagnostics, inpatient, day case and outpatient care.\n\nSpire Healthcare are proud to be an equal opportunities employer.
